On this site, in this house, Dr. Frederic Patterson established the first hospital in this section of Georgia, January, 1916. It contained an operating room and four beds for inpatients. Joined by his nephew, Dr. J.C. Patterson, they moved the hospital to the Rumph House October 1919. They later bought the old two-story schoolhouse and moved the hospital there December, 1925. Fire destroyed this building on the night of February 19, 1946. Dr. J.C. Patterson returned to the Rumph House and began construction on the present hospital which opened on July 1, 1947.

Erected by the Historic Chattahoochee Commisison, the City of Cuthbert, Randolph County Commission, Randolph Historical Society, 1985
